diff options
Diffstat (limited to 'generate_auto_job')
-rwxr-xr-x | generate_auto_job | 7 |
1 files changed, 5 insertions, 2 deletions
diff --git a/generate_auto_job b/generate_auto_job index dd8d3366..4dfd93cd 100755 --- a/generate_auto_job +++ b/generate_auto_job @@ -159,8 +159,11 @@ class Main: if long_text == '': raise Exception(f'missing long text for {topic}') long_text += '\n' - for i in re.finditer(r'--help=([^\.\s]+)', long_text): - self.referenced_topics.add(i.group(1)) + if topic != '--help': + # Help for --help itself has --help=... not + # referring to specific options. + for i in re.finditer(r'--help=([^\.\s]+)', long_text): + self.referenced_topics.add(i.group(1)) return True return False |